How do you do that slow camera movements?
The subtle camera movements were done using Toon Boom's Peg->Camera combination. With that, I'm able to move the camera around freely with keyframes and Beziers. Here, I used it to at least capture the background and provide a visually mellow feel, as you previously mentioned!
